Computer Freezes while playing games fullscreen

My computer has been having a problem crashing since I put it together and recently the problem has gotten on my last nerve. My computer crashes when playing games that require full screen. I have had the problem with newer games like Half Life 2 and World of Warcraft, and with older games like Unreal Tournament and Warcraft 3. My girlfriend informs me that she has never had the problem with the Sims 2, but she has had it crash while playing Darwinia.

So far in my attempts to fix the problem I have tested each stick or ram individually and I have reformatted my hard drives on several occasions, I have uninstalled new drivers, installed old drivers and then reinstalled new drivers. I have replaced the video card with a newer one from ATI and I have removed the audio card for some time. I have removed all other peripherals and run the machine with only a game and windows. I have reset my BIOS settings and I have then tried underclocking my CPU by adjusting the FSB from 167 to 133. All of my fans are running, although my CPU fan doesnt give a reading to SensorsView.

Any help or advice you could provide would be great. Let me know if more info is needed and I will get it for you. I have Everest and SensorsView on my machine.

Re: Computer Freezes while playing games fullscreen

The total watts is not the only consideration. PSU efficiency decreases over time, leaving you with much less watts than you think you have.

Also, the +12V line powers the graphics card. If this is only giving out 12 amps, you will have trouble running graphically-intensive games, and you will possibly see symptoms of overheating such as artifacts, lagging, crashes, etc. if the games will even run.

If the PSU is more than a year old, the 30% figure needs to be increased to 40-50%, depending on quality.
